Rotary switches are electromechanical switches that operate by rotating a central shaft or spindle to select between multiple electrical circuits or positions. They are commonly used in control panels, audio equipment, and instrumentation systems where users need to switch between different settings or modes. Rotary switches come in various configurations, including single-pole, multi-pole, and multi-position options, offering versatility in design and functionality. They provide reliable operation, precise selection, and robust construction, making them suitable for demanding applications in the electronics industry.
